Partnership & Innovation Grants

The purpose of the Partnership and Innovation Accelerator Pilot Grant Program (PIAP) is to facilitate collaborations between academic researchers and community organizations so they can work together on health research that benefits the community. The program is open to  investigators at Princeton University, Rutgers University and NJIT who are eligible to apply for external funding with PI status through their home institutions. Applications must include at least one community partner.
